Educational Background: Candidates should have a Bachelor's degree in Commerce (B.Com) or a related field from a recognized university.
Minimum Marks: A minimum aggregate of 50% in undergraduate studies is typically required.
Entrance Examination: Some departments may require scores from relevant entrance examinations.

The M.Com syllabus is strategically designed to cover essential aspects of commerce and finance:
Advanced Financial Accounting
Corporate Tax Planning
Economics of Global Trade
Marketing Strategies
Quantitative Techniques for Business Decisions
Strategic Management

What is the duration of the M.Com program?
Two years, full-time.
Is there any entrance exam for admission?
It depends on the departmental requirements each year.
Can I pursue this course part-time?
Currently, the M.Com program is only available as a full-time course.
What are the hostel facilities available?
The university offers separate hostels for male and female students with essential amenities.
Are there any internships provided during the course?
Yes, internships and practical exposure are part of the curriculum.
What is the medium of instruction?
The medium of instruction is English.
Can international students apply for the M.Com program?
Yes, international students are welcome to apply.
What are the payment methods for tuition fees?
Payments can be made online or through bank transfers.
Is there a placement cell at the university?
Yes, the university has a dedicated placement cell that assists students with job placements.
Are scholarships available for all students?
Scholarships are available based on merit and financial need.
